Output 9403fe5640d1dc00594e055c9912ca6290760607206aad4fda8c26d927ade84e:0

value
8887752616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4609adcf2f6a72053454094834d0bd9aebc314dd OP_EQUAL
address
385LpUbZba2xfRucKdTa7UD3hTWyW6BWYG
transaction
9403fe5640d1dc00594e055c9912ca6290760607206aad4fda8c26d927ade84e
spent
true